Product Introduction

When a manufacturing facility faces frequent motor startup stress and unplanned downtime, the Allen-Bradley 150-F60FHD SMC-Flex Smart Motor Controller provides a robust solution. This solid-state, intelligent controller from the SMC-Flex series is designed for microprocessor-controlled starting of 3-phase induction motors. Housed in an IP65 (Type 4/12) enclosure, it withstands harsh environments while delivering reliable performance. The 150-F60FHD operates at 60 A and supports a 40 Hp rating at 460V AC, making it suitable for medium-duty motor control tasks.

Technical Specifications Breakdown

The 150-F60FHD offers key specifications that ensure consistent operation. Its input line voltage is 200-208V AC, three-phase, at 50 and 60 Hz, providing flexibility for global installations. The control voltage ranges from 100-240V AC, compatible with 5-480 A units. These parameters allow the controller to integrate seamlessly into existing electrical systems. Additionally, the power circuit features an IEC-rated insulation voltage of 500V and a dielectric withstand of 2,200V, enhancing safety and durability. The controller includes a 225A Class J fuse with a 10KA maximum fault limit for overcurrent protection.

Industry Applications

In conveyor systems handling heavy loads, the 150-F60FHD reduces mechanical stress through soft start and current limit start modes. For pump and fan applications, its dual ramp and linear speed acceleration features optimize flow control and energy usage. The controller also supports preset slow speed for precise positioning in material handling. Its IP65 enclosure makes it ideal for washdown environments in food processing or outdoor installations exposed to dust and moisture.

Installation & Setup Guidance

Mount the 150-F60FHD securely on a flat surface using the provided enclosure brackets. Ensure adequate clearance around the heatsink fan for proper cooling. Connect the three-phase input line voltage (200-208V AC) to the designated terminals, observing correct phase rotation. Wire the control voltage (100-240V AC) to the control circuit terminals. Configure the seven operational modes via the integral DPI communication port using a compatible HIM module. Verify all connections before powering up.

Maintenance & Reliability

Periodically inspect the enclosure seals and heatsink fan for debris accumulation. The controller's built-in diagnostics, including electronic motor overload protection via the i²t algorithm, reduce the need for manual checks. Monitor the operational temperature range of 23 to 104 °F and non-condensing humidity of 5 to 95% to ensure longevity. The 150-F60FHD is rated to withstand 15G operating shock for 11ms and 1G peak vibration, making it reliable in high-vibration environments.

Compatibility & Integration

The 150-F60FHD integrates with Allen-Bradley control systems through its DPI communication port, enabling connection to HIM modules for local monitoring and programming. It supports four programmable auxiliary outputs with electromagnetic relay control (NO/NC) for fault, alarm, or bypass signaling. The controller is compatible with standard 3-phase induction motors and can be used with line connector motors. For advanced network integration, consult the SMC-Flex user manual for supported protocols.
